デバイス機能フラグ
public class DeviceFeatureFlag
extends Object
java.lang.オブジェクト | |
↳ | com.android.tradefed.util.flag.DeviceFeatureFlag |
まとめ
パブリックコンストラクター | |
---|---|
DeviceFeatureFlag (String flagString) 新しい DeviceFeatureFlag オブジェクトを作成するコンストラクター。 |
パブリックメソッド | |
---|---|
String | getFlagName () DeviceFeatureFlagのフラグ名を取得します。 |
String | getFlagValue () DeviceFeatureFlagのフラグ値を取得します。 |
String | getNamespace () DeviceFeatureFlag の名前空間を取得します。 |
String | toString () DeviceFeatureFlag オブジェクトを「namespace/flagName=flagValue」形式のフラグ文字列に変換します。 |
パブリックコンストラクター
デバイス機能フラグ
public DeviceFeatureFlag (String flagString)
新しい DeviceFeatureFlag オブジェクトを作成するコンストラクター。
パラメーター | |
---|---|
flagString | String : 「namespace/flagName=flagValue」形式のデバイス構成フラグ文字列 |
投げる | |
---|---|
IllegalArgumentException | flagString パラメータを解析できない場合 |
パブリックメソッド
getフラグ名
public String getFlagName ()
DeviceFeatureFlagのフラグ名を取得します。たとえば、フラグ文字列「namespace/flagName=flagValue」の「flagName」。
戻り値 | |
---|---|
String | フラグ名の文字列 |
getFlagValue
public String getFlagValue ()
DeviceFeatureFlagのフラグ値を取得します。たとえば、フラグ文字列「namespace/flagName=flagValue」の「flagValue」。
戻り値 | |
---|---|
String | フラグ値の文字列 |
get名前空間
public String getNamespace ()
DeviceFeatureFlag の名前空間を取得します。たとえば、フラグ文字列「namespace/flagName=flagValue」の「namespace」。
戻り値 | |
---|---|
String | 名前空間文字列 |
toString
public String toString ()
DeviceFeatureFlag オブジェクトを「namespace/flagName=flagValue」形式のフラグ文字列に変換します。
戻り値 | |
---|---|
String | フォーマットされたフラグ文字列 |